Carey confident 'experienced' Aussies are in good shape for Ashes

AUSTRALIAN wicketkeeper Alex Carey said England will have to “wait and see” after Stuart Broad claimed the tourists will face the “worst” Australia team since 2010 in the upcoming Ashes.

Broad, pictured, helped crank up the war of words before the first Test starts in Perth on November 21 in response to former Australia opener David Warner predicting a 4-0 victory for the hosts.
Broad told the BBC's For the Love of Cricket podcast: “You wouldn’t be outlandish in thinking - it’s actually not an opinion, it's a fact - it's probably the worst Australian team since 2010 when England last won, and it’s the best English team since 2010.”
